Woolpert Earns U.S. Patent for High-Altitude, High-Resolution Topographic and Bathymetric Lidar Technologies
Woolpert collected high-altitude bathymetric lidar data from 3,048 meters, or 10,000 feet, over Fort Lauderdale, Fla., in 2021 via newly patented technology incorporated into the BULLDOG sensor. The data measured depths in excess of 55 meters. This image notes the range of depths in soundings and contours, courtesy of NOAA’s Electronic Navigational Charts map service. Simpson Strong-Tie Donates $25,000 to Aid Recovery Efforts in the Philippines After Super Typhoon Rai
photo credit: American Red Cross Pleasanton, Calif. — On December 20, 2021, Super Typhoon Rai (known locally in the Philippines as Odette) became one of the strongest storms on record to hit the Philippine Islands. As of the first week of January 2022, nearly 7 million people were affected across the region. More than 400 deaths and 1,000 injuries have been reported. Aramco Becomes Founding Member of New Center of Excellence for Nonmetallic Building Materials
FARMINGTON HILLS, Mich. – NEx: An ACI Center of Excellence for Nonmetallic Building Materials announces Aramco as its Founding Sustaining Member. The two organizations will work together to achieve more sustainable building solutions through advances in nonmetallic technologies. Aramco is already a leader in the use of nonmetallic materials, deploying nonmetallic solutions within their oil and gas facilities for more than two decades.
